A.F.P. Habitat
Administradora de Fondos de Pensiones Habitat S.A. is a publicly owned investment manager. Administradora de Fondos de Pensiones Habitat S.A. was founded on June 16,1982 and is based in Santiago, Chile with additional offices in Antofagasta, Chile.

Latest net assets as of June 2025: CL$338.60 Billion CLP
Based on the latest financial reports, A.F.P. Habitat (HABITAT) has net assets worth CL$338.60 Billion CLP as of June 2025.
Net assets (also known as shareholders' equity or book value) represent the difference between a company's total assets (CL$643.13 Billion) and total liabilities (CL$304.53 Billion). This figure indicates the residual interest in the assets after deducting liabilities, essentially showing what would remain for shareholders if all assets were liquidated and all debts paid off.
